Craftsmanship and Detailing

Hand-applied marori, gota, vasli, pearls, and patchwork create a rich surface texture on the silk kurta. The gharara features a stitched knee band opening into a dramatic flare, adorned with dense gold threadwork and zardozi-inspired motifs. The Mukesh chiffon dupatta is scattered with metallic dots and framed by borders in nakshi, cora, zanzira, and kiran lapa, offering a luminous drape for UK registry ceremonies or UAE evening formals.
